Richard Mullaney: Let go by Browns
Mullaney was waived by the Browns on Friday.
Mullaney had a solid preseason with the Browns, but even on a roster with a weaker wide receiving corps, he still ended up being buried on the depth chart. The wideout will now likely open up the regular season on the free-agent market.

Browns' Richard Mullaney: Leads team in receiving in preseason opener
Mullaney caught two of three targets for 70 yards in Thursday's 20-14 preseason win over the Saints.
Mullaney led the team in receiving despite totaling just two catches, thanks in large part to a 52-yard reception in the fourth quarter that helped set up a touchdown. He tied for fifth on the team in targets Thursday, but on a roster devoid of any proven downfield threats, Mullaney could earn a larger look next Monday against the Giants due to his playmaking ability.

Browns' Richard Mullaney: Signs with Cleveland
Mullaney signed a contract Monday with the Browns, Dan Lebbe of Cleveland.com reports.
Mullaney spent time with the Cowboys and Texans last summer but never found a place on an active roster during his first season as a professional. The Alabama product will vie for a depth role at wideout among a receiving corps that is largely unsettled behind projected starters Kenny Britt and Corey Coleman.
